查看表的创建和更改时间: 
select * from sys.tables 
 

查询数据库的创建时间:

select * from sys.databases

where name in ('数据库名')

 

列出数据库主体的所有权限:

 SELECT pr.principal_id, pr.name, pr.type_desc,

    pr.authentication_type_desc, pe.state_desc, pe.permission_name

FROM sys.database_principals AS pr

JOIN sys.database_permissions AS pe

    ON pe.grantee_principal_id = pr.principal_id;

 

对库里哪个表哪些字段用哪些权限的查询:

USE CCIE

EXEC sp_helprotect @username='cisco'

 

授权语句:

GRANT SELECT ON 表名 (‘字段‘)   TO 用户名

grant select on tb(id,name) to username

 

查看是否有死锁:

select * from sys.dm_tran_locks

where request_status='lock'     注:把lock换成wait 是查等待

select * from sys.sysprocesses   查看数据库连接数

 

 

posted on 2015-12-18 11:08  爱技术努力学技术  阅读(157)  评论(0编辑  收藏  举报